Venality is a term that describes the lack of integrity in governmental circles. It illustrates the level of dishonesty that individuals holding power or authority can achieve.
Corruption can be defined as the lack of honesty in governmental domains. It demonstrates the degree of unscrupulousness that people in authority can reach. This unconventional conduct conspicuously illustrate the degradation of moral values within the sphere of governance.
Corruption signifies the principled degeneration that could take place within individuals in positions of power. It embraces a wide range of corrupt actions, such as payoffs, misappropriation, and nepotism. These immoral conduct ultimately undermines the credibility of political systems, eroding public trust and weakening the foundations of a just society.
